Andropause, sometimes known as "male menopause," is the gradual decline in testosterone levels in men as they age. This hormonal shift can lead to symptoms such as low energy, mood changes, weight gain, reduced muscle mass, and decreased libido.
Andropause generally starts to affect men around their 40s to 50s, but symptoms may vary in intensity and timing for each individual. Some men may start noticing changes as early as their late 30s.
Common symptoms include low energy levels, depression or irritability, weight gain, reduced muscle mass, lowered libido, erectile dysfunction, sleep disturbances, and difficulty concentrating.
Diagnosis involves a combination of symptom assessment and blood tests to measure testosterone levels. Your healthcare provider may evaluate additional health indicators to rule out other causes of your symptoms.
Yes, healthy lifestyle habits like regular exercise, a balanced diet, stress management, and adequate sleep can greatly improve andropause symptoms. At Relish Health, we offer guidance on adopting these practices to support your wellbeing.
Yes, testosterone replacement therapy is sometimes used to treat low testosterone levels in men experiencing significant andropause symptoms.

Muscle loss, or sarcopenia, leads to reduced strength, impaired mobility, and a higher risk of falls and fractures. It also slows metabolism, increases the likelihood of chronic conditions like diabetes and obesity, and prolongs recovery times from injuries or illnesses
Regular resistance training, a protein-rich diet, and active lifestyle habits are key to preventing muscle loss. Adequate sleep and stress management also play important roles.
Muscle building is crucial for enhancing strength, mobility, and overall health. It prevents age-related muscle loss (sarcopenia) in older adults and supports better metabolism and athletic performance in younger individuals.
For those with sedentary habits, muscle building improves posture, reduces the risk of chronic diseases, and enhances overall energy levels.
Nutrition is vital for muscle growth and repair. Consuming adequate protein, healthy fats, and essential nutrients supports recovery and enhances training outcomes.
Yes, resistance training and appropriate exercises are safe for older adults when done under guidance. It helps improve balance, mobility, and overall quality of life.
Strong muscles improve insulin sensitivity, regulate blood sugar, and support heart health, reducing the risk of diabetes, hypertension, and obesity.
Yes, muscle tissue increases metabolism, helping you burn more calories even at rest. This makes weight management easier and more sustainable.
